Output db64f892789b990e5284b89a95c0f76ce85efc7217640a22dae3ae7fea1c8650:4

value
286605880
script pubkey
OP_0 OP_PUSHBYTES_20 3f62d84024ee0a9f6225089178b41c5d39683ada
address
bc1q8a3dsspyac9f7c39pzgh3dqut5ukswk6se85tz
transaction
db64f892789b990e5284b89a95c0f76ce85efc7217640a22dae3ae7fea1c8650
spent
true